RedHawks use seven run inning to a series sweep over Goldeyes

The Fargo-Moorhead RedHawks rode a seven run second inning to a 10-4 win over the Winnipeg Goldeyes, completing the series sweep.

Kolby Kiser gave up three runs over six innings, earning the win. Naswell Paulino gave up one run in an inning of relief. Tyler Jeans threw two scoreless innings to cap off the victory.

Brendon Dadson led the F-M offense with two home runs and four RBI. Lamar Sparks added a homer while driving in two runs.

The RedHawks are now off to Kane County for a weekend series that will begin on Friday at 6:30 p.m.
